  39/**
  40 * DOC: Video BIOS Table (VBT)
  41 *
  42 * The Video BIOS Table, or VBT, provides platform and board specific
  43 * configuration information to the driver that is not discoverable or available
  44 * through other means. The configuration is mostly related to display
  45 * hardware. The VBT is available via the ACPI OpRegion or, on older systems, in
  46 * the PCI ROM.
  47 *
  48 * The VBT consists of a VBT Header (defined as &struct vbt_header), a BDB
  49 * Header (&struct bdb_header), and a number of BIOS Data Blocks (BDB) that
  50 * contain the actual configuration information. The VBT Header, and thus the
  51 * VBT, begins with "$VBT" signature. The VBT Header contains the offset of the
  52 * BDB Header. The data blocks are concatenated after the BDB Header. The data
  53 * blocks have a 1-byte Block ID, 2-byte Block Size, and Block Size bytes of
  54 * data. (Block 53, the MIPI Sequence Block is an exception.)
  55 *
  56 * The driver parses the VBT during load. The relevant information is stored in
  57 * driver private data for ease of use, and the actual VBT is not read after
  58 * that.
  59 */

  73/* Get BDB block size given a pointer to Block ID. */
  74static u32 _get_blocksize(const u8 *block_base)
  75{
  76        /* The MIPI Sequence Block v3+ has a separate size field. */
  77        if (*block_base == BDB_MIPI_SEQUENCE && *(block_base + 3) >= 3)
  78                return *((const u32 *)(block_base + 4));
  79        else
  80                return *((const u16 *)(block_base + 1));
  81}
  82
  83/* Get BDB block size give a pointer to data after Block ID and Block Size. */
  84static u32 get_blocksize(const void *block_data)
  85{
  86        return _get_blocksize(block_data - 3);
  87}
  88
  89static const void *
  90find_section(const void *_bdb, enum bdb_block_id section_id)
  91{
  92        const struct bdb_header *bdb = _bdb;
  93        const u8 *base = _bdb;
  94        int index = 0;
  95        u32 total, current_size;
  96        enum bdb_block_id current_id;
  97
  98        /* skip to first section */
  99        index += bdb->header_size;
 100        total = bdb->bdb_size;
 101
 102        /* walk the sections looking for section_id */
 103        while (index + 3 < total) {
 104                current_id = *(base + index);
 105                current_size = _get_blocksize(base + index);
 106                index += 3;
 107
 108                if (index + current_size > total)
 109                        return NULL;
 110
 111                if (current_id == section_id)
 112                        return base + index;
 113
 114                index += current_size;
 115        }
 116
 117        return NULL;
 118}
